Understanding the Mechanics of the Crash

At its core, the crash game revolves around a rising curve representing a multiplier. Players place a bet at the beginning of each round, and the multiplier starts at 1x. As time progresses, the multiplier increases, offering a potentially higher return on the initial bet. However, at a random point, the curve will "crash," and any players who haven’t cashed out before the crash lose their stake. The key is to predict when the curve is likely to crash and withdraw your winnings before it does. Numerous factors influence a player’s decision, including personal risk tolerance, previous game results, and the observed pattern of multiplier growth. Some players adopt a cautious approach, cashing out with small but consistent profits, while others aim for larger multipliers, accepting a higher risk of losing their bet. This variability in strategy is a defining characteristic of the game.

The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)

The randomness of the crash point is determined by a Random Number Generator (RNG). A robust and certified RNG is crucial for ensuring fairness and transparency in the game. These generators employ complex algorithms to produce unpredictable results, making it impossible to consistently predict when the crash will occur. Reputable crash casino platforms utilize RNGs that are independently audited by third-party organizations to verify their fairness and reliability. Players should always chose platforms that provide information about their RNG and its certification status, offering peace of mind and assuring a legitimate gaming experience. Understanding the underlying technology builds trust and enhances the enjoyment of the game.

The Importance of Bankroll Management

Effective bankroll management is essential for any form of gambling, but it's particularly critical in the crash game. Players should determine a maximum amount they are willing to lose and never exceed that limit. Dividing the bankroll into smaller units and wagering only a small percentage of it per round can help to mitigate risk and extend playing time. Avoid chasing losses, as this can lead to impulsive decisions and further financial setbacks. Maintaining discipline and a rational mindset is key to responsible gaming and maximizing potential profitability. A clear understanding of your financial boundaries is the foundation of successful play.

  • Set a daily or weekly loss limit.
  • Only bet a small percentage of your total bankroll per round.
  • Avoid increasing your bet size after a loss.
  • Take regular breaks to maintain focus and objectivity.
  • Withdraw winnings regularly to secure profits.

Applying these principles will promote a more controlled and sustainable gaming experience.

Psychological Aspects of Playing the Crash Game

The crash game is as much a psychological challenge as it is a game of chance. The escalating multiplier can trigger a sense of excitement and greed, leading players to delay cashing out in hopes of achieving an even higher payout. This can be a dangerous trap, as the curve can crash at any moment. Similarly, the fear of losing can cause players to cash out too early, missing out on potential profits. Maintaining emotional control and avoiding impulsive decisions is crucial for success. Recognizing your own biases and tendencies can help you make more rational choices and avoid common pitfalls. Understanding the psychological forces at play can significantly improve your gameplay.
